#086cb5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#086cb5 is composed of 3.1% red, 42.4%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.6% cyan, 40.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 205.3 degrees, a saturation of 91.5% and a lightness of 37.1%. #086cb5 color hex could be obtained by blending #10d8ff with #00006b.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

Shades and Tints of #086cb5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01070c is the darkest color, while #f8fc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#086cb5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#586065 is the less saturated color, while #016dbc is the most saturated one.
